<oembed><type>rich</type><version>1.0</version><author_name>npub1s4lj77xuzcu7wy04afcr487f0r3za0f8n2775xrpkld2sv639mjqsd44kw</author_name><author_url>https://nostr.ae/npub1s4lj77xuzcu7wy04afcr487f0r3za0f8n2775xrpkld2sv639mjqsd44kw</author_url><provider_name>njump</provider_name><provider_url>https://nostr.ae</provider_url><html>📅 Original date posted:2014-07-18&#xA;📝 Original message:Two more half-baked thoughts:&#xA;&#xA;We should be able to assume that the majority of transaction data (except&#xA;for coinbase) has already been propagated. As Jeff said, incentivizing&#xA;nodes to propagate transactions is a very good thing (the signature cache&#xA;already gives a small incentive to miners to propagate and not &#39;hoard&#39;&#xA;transactions).&#xA;&#xA;So the only information that theoretically needs to be propagated is which&#xA;transactions a miner is including in their block, and in what order they&#xA;are included.&#xA;&#xA;But if there was some agreed-upon canonical ordering, then it should&#xA;theoretically be possible to take shortcuts in the &#34;what order&#34;.&#xA;&#xA;You&#39;d start with setof(transactions I think everybody knows about)&#xA;Select some subset, based on miner&#39;s policy&#xA;Sort that subset with the canonical ordering algorithm&#xA;Very efficiently broadcast, taking all sorts of shortcuts assuming most of&#xA;your peers already know the set you started with and expect the same&#xA;canonical ordering (see gmaxwell&#39;s thoughts on block encoding).&#xA;&#xA;Second half-baked thought:&#xA;I wonder if broadcasting your transaction selection policy (&#34;11KB of free&#xA;transactions, sorted by priority, then 111K of fee-paying transactions,&#xA;sorted by fee&#34;) might make it possible to save even more bandwidth by&#xA;letting your peers create a very good approximation of your block with just&#xA;that information....&#xA;&#xA;-- &#xA;--&#xA;Gavin Andresen&#xA;-------------- next part --------------&#xA;An HTML attachment was scrubbed...&#xA;URL: &lt;http://lists.linuxfoundation.org/pipermail/bitcoin-dev/attachments/20140718/f2b10a38/attachment.html&gt;</html></oembed>
